كيفية تحويل PSD إلى PDF برامج باستخدام Aspose.PSD
PDF هو تنسيق وثيقة عالمية ومحمولة مثالية لتبادل وإثبات وأرشيف أصول التصميم. Aspose.PSD for .NET يسمح لك بتصدير ملفات PSD طبقة إلى PDF في سيناريو واحد، مع خيارات مخصصة إذا لزم الأمر.
مشكلة العالم الحقيقي
تحويل تصميمات PSD إلى PDF مطلوب لإثبات وتخزين وتسليم الملفات الجاهزة للطباعة.الصادرات اليدوية بطيئة ولا يمكن توسيع نطاقها للمشاريع المجموعة.
نظرة عامة على الحل
استخدم Aspose.PSD لـ .NET لتحويل PSD إلى PDF تلقائيًا ، والحفاظ على الولاء البصري ودعم سير العمل المجموعة / المجلد.
المتطلبات
- Visual Studio 2019 أو أحدث
- .NET 6.0 أو أعلى (أو .Net Framework 4.6.2+)
- Aspose.PSD لـ .NET من NuGet
- ملف PSD(s) للتصدير
PM> Install-Package Aspose.PSD
تنفيذ خطوة بخطوة
الخطوة 1: تحميل ملف PSD
using Aspose.PSD;
using Aspose.PSD.FileFormats.Psd;
using Aspose.PSD.ImageOptions;
string inputFile = "./input/design.psd";
string outputFile = "./output/design.pdf";
var loadOptions = new PsdLoadOptions() { LoadEffectsResource = true };
PsdImage image = (PsdImage)Image.Load(inputFile, loadOptions);
الخطوة 2: (اختياري) إعداد خيارات تصدير PDF
var pdfOptions = new PdfOptions();
// Customize pdfOptions as needed (compression, encryption, etc.)
الخطوة الثالثة: حفظ كـ PDF
image.Save(outputFile, pdfOptions);
image.Dispose();
استخدام الحالات والتطبيقات
- مشاركة تصميمات PSD كملفات PDF متاحة عالمياً
- أرشيف طبقة الرسومات للمستقبل لإثبات
- إعداد الملفات المطبوعة جاهزة في شكل PDF
التحديات والحلول المشتركة
الصفحات المفقودة في PDF: إنتاج PDF هو دائمًا صورة مسطحة – حافظ على PSD لمزيد من التحرير.
حجم النتيجة الطويلة: قم بتنظيف خيارات ضغط PDF في PdfOptions
كما هو مطلوب.
أفضل الممارسات
- مشاهدة PDFs قبل المشاركة أو الطباعة
- استخدام التحكم في النسخة لزوجات PSD/PDF
- تلقائيًا لتصدير جميع الأصول
FAQ
** س: هل يمكنني تحويل مجلد كامل من ملفات PSD إلى PDF؟**الجواب: نعم – تسير عبر الملفات وتكرار العملية لكل منهما.
** س: هل يمكنني حفظ طبقات في PDF؟**ج: PDF هو دائمًا عرض مسطح؛ احفظ PSD للطبقات القابلة للتعديل.
استنتاجات
مع Aspose.PSD for .NET ، يمكنك تلقائيًا تحويل PSD إلى PDF عالي الجودة على نطاق واسع. Aspose.PSD لـ .NET API Reference .